SPC and WPC are both types of hybrid flooring, but the core inside each board is different, and that’s what changes how they feel and perform. Hybrid is a floating floor, so in theory it can sit on top of most hard surfaces. The important part isn’t that it’s tiles, it’s that the surface underneath is flat, clean, dry, and stable. If there are high spots, lippage, or dips between tiles, they should be ground down or filled before installation. If you tap and hear hollow spots, or any tiles are loose or crumbling, that needs to be fixed first.

In Australia, hybrid flooring costs from $35/sqm up to $70/sqm for supply only. Installation costs in Australia (in particular Sydney and NSW), generally cost between $30 – $40 per square metre for simple and straightforward installations. This makes it more affordable than alternatives such as hardwood or tile, whilst still retaining the hardness and stylish features of each.
